Although the parable of the Brothel Boy took place in a foreign country (Burma) and a different time period (1920’s), some of the issues it raises (i.e., the moral deservedness of capital punishment and the issue of “blame” and “guilt”) can still be applied to modern-day times. As the author so clearly puts it, the Brothel Boy is “deliberately fashioned to tease out issues on which thoughtful people have differed for centuries” (Morris, 1992; p. 25). For example, what is “justice”? Is it “justice” to hang an intellectually disable boy, who was born and raised in a brothel, for attempting to rape a “virgin girl” and whose only persistent defense is “Please Sir, I paid, I’m sorry Sir.”?

Simply put, whether you are talking about a third world country such as Burma or the 1920’s, issues such as defining “justice”, the complexities of law, the force of public opinion in shaping sentence outcomes, or the general tendency to look for a scapegoat for an heinous offense then vigorously pursue that they be punish, remains prominent issues facing our modern-day criminal justice system.

Therefore, while the modern-day criminal procedures were not followed in the story, your task is to correct that by using what you have learned in this course (see course objectives [CO] in the syllabus) to modernize the handling of the Brothel Boy’s case (i.e., answer the questions below as though the crime, arrest and trial occurred in 2019).
